Abstract

Spring Boot has emerged as a vital technology in modern software development, offering a robust framework for building resilient and scalable applications. This paper inves- tigates the ongoing relevance of Spring Boot in the field of software development. Starting by looking at its beginnings, evolution of Spring Boot from Spring, its features, ecosystem, and adoption trends, we highlight the enduring significance of Spring Boot in enabling developers to streamline development pro- cesses, enhance productivity, and achieve architectural resilience. By simplifying dependency management through starter POMs and reducing boilerplate configuration with auto-configuration, Spring Boot has significantly enhanced the usability of the Spring framework. By delving into some analytics, the paper explains how Spring Boot continues to empower developers to meet the challenges posed by modern application development, including microservices architectures, cloud-native deployments, and DevOps practices.
